Output 788016608e287eb93bdadcae44a62d51316174d9d1fd4c34ac90a3aa1dd24136:4

value
580057
script pubkey
OP_0 OP_PUSHBYTES_20 2e16ba3626792761497e4ae6e92de043df006b6e
address
bc1q9ctt5d3x0ynkzjt7ftnwjt0qg00sq6mwcp9evy
transaction
788016608e287eb93bdadcae44a62d51316174d9d1fd4c34ac90a3aa1dd24136
spent
true